Freeze Bell Peppers for Future Recipes

If you have a large crop of bell peppers or purchase more than you can use at one time, you can freeze them to use for future recipes. Prepare and freeze as shown below.
  • Slice, remove seeds, and chop into desired size pieces.
  • Place them single layered on a cookie sheet and place in the freezer.
  • Once they are frozen you can place them in a freezer proof sealable bag and store them in the freezer.
  • When you are ready to use, remove the desired amount from the bag and add to your recipe
